About the Role
In this role, you will:
* Be the lead diocesan officer for governance and admissions, offering clear, responsive and practical advice to headteachers, governors, clergy and MAT leaders.
* Oversee our academy conversions and governance compliance, coordinating with legal teams, multi‑academy trusts, local authorities and the Department for Education.
* Support and administer the work of the Diocesan Board of Education, including agendas, papers, minutes, approvals and statutory processes.
* Maintain accurate governance records, oversee foundation governor appointments and ensure all changes are recorded efficiently.
* Develop guidance, templates, training materials and briefings that help schools navigate complex statutory duties with confidence.
* Work collaboratively as part of a small, dedicated team committed to the flourishing of Church of England schools across the region.
